What is sewage explain why it is harmful to discharge untreated sewage into rivers or seas? Answer - Sewage is the waste water containing both liquid and solid impurities from homes, industries, hospital, officers it contain the various contamination include disease-causing bacteria organic and inorganic waste etc. If untreated sewage is discharged into rivers or sea then it polluted the water and unsafe for drinking it also can cause Cholera typhoid and dysentery like disease so it is harmful to discharge untreated sewage into the rivers or sea Q3.
